📄 config.in
字号:
# ARM1020if [ "$CONFIG_ARCH_INTEGRATOR" = "y" ]; then bool 'Support ARM1020 processor' CONFIG_CPU_ARM1020else define_bool CONFIG_CPU_ARM1020 nfiif [ "$CONFIG_CPU_ARM1020" = "y" ]; then bool ' ARM1020 I-Cache on' CONFIG_CPU_ARM1020_I_CACHE_ON bool ' ARM10 D-Cache on' CONFIG_CPU_ARM1020_D_CACHE_ON if [ "$CONFIG_CPU_ARM1020_D_CACHE_ON" = "y" ] ; then bool ' Force write through caches on ARM1020' CONFIG_CPU_ARM1020_FORCE_WRITE_THROUGH fi if [ "$CONFIG_CPU_ARM1020_I_CACHE_ON" = "y" -o \ "$CONFIG_CPU_ARM1020_D_CACHE_ON" = "y" ]; then bool ' Round robin I and D cache replacement algorithm' CONFIG_CPU_ARM1020_ROUND_ROBIN fifi# SA110if [ "$CONFIG_ARCH_EBSA110" = "y" -o "$CONFIG_FOOTBRIDGE" = "y" -o \ "$CONFIG_ARCH_TBOX" = "y" -o "$CONFIG_ARCH_SHARK" = "y" -o \ "$CONFIG_ARCH_NEXUSPCI" = "y" -o "$CONFIG_ARCH_ANAKIN" = "y" ]; then define_bool CONFIG_CPU_SA110 yelse if [ "$CONFIG_ARCH_RPC" = "y" ]; then bool 'Support StrongARM(R) SA-110 processor' CONFIG_CPU_SA110 else define_bool CONFIG_CPU_SA110 n fifi# SA1100if [ "$CONFIG_ARCH_SA1100" = "y" ]; then define_bool CONFIG_CPU_SA1100 yelse define_bool CONFIG_CPU_SA1100 nfiif [ "$CONFIG_ARCH_PXA" = "y" ]; then define_bool CONFIG_CPU_32v5 y define_bool CONFIG_CPU_XSCALE y bool 'Workaround for XScale cache errata (see help)' CONFIG_XSCALE_CACHE_ERRATAfiif [ "$CONFIG_CPU_32" = "y" ]; then dep_bool 'Support Thumb instructions (experimental)' CONFIG_ARM_THUMB $CONFIG_EXPERIMENTALfi# Select various configuration options depending on the machine typeif [ "$CONFIG_ARCH_EDB7211" = "y" -o \ "$CONFIG_ARCH_SA1100" = "y" ]; then define_bool CONFIG_DISCONTIGMEM yelse define_bool CONFIG_DISCONTIGMEM nfiendmenumainmenu_option next_commentcomment 'General setup'# for mizi extensionif [ "$CONFIG_S3C2400_GAMEPARK" = "y" -o "$CONFIG_S3C2400_SMDK" = "y" -o \ "$CONFIG_ARCH_PREMIUM" = "y" -o "$CONFIG_LUBBOCK_MIZI" = "y" -o \ "$CONFIG_SA1100_KINGS" = "y" -o "$CONFIG_SA1100_SUNS_OLD" = "y" -o \ "$CONFIG_SA1100_G200" = "y" -o "$CONFIG_SA1100_GILL" = "y" -o \ "$CONFIG_SA1100_ALPHA2" = "y" -o "$CONFIG_SA1100_FORTE" = "y" -o \ "$CONFIG_S3C2410_SMDK" = "y" -o "$CONFIG_SA1100_SUNS" = "y" -o \ "$CONFIG_SA1100_WISMO" = "y" -o "$CONFIG_ARCH_NIPC2" = "y" ]; then define_bool CONFIG_MIZI yelse define_bool CONFIG_MIZI nfi# Now handle the bus typesif [ "$CONFIG_ARCH_FTVPCI"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" -o \ "$CONFIG_FOOTBRIDGE_HOST" = "y" ]; then define_bool CONFIG_PCI yelse if [ "$CONFIG_ARCH_INTEGRATOR" = "y" ]; then bool 'PCI support' CONFIG_PCI_INTEGRATOR define_bool CONFIG_PCI $CONFIG_PCI_INTEGRATOR else define_bool CONFIG_PCI n fifiif [ "$CONFIG_FOOTBRIDGE_HOST"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" -o \ "$CONFIG_ARCH_CLPS7500" = "y" -o \ "$CONFIG_ARCH_EBSA110" = "y" -o \ "$CONFIG_ARCH_CDB89712" = "y" -o \ "$CONFIG_ARCH_EDB7211" = "y" -o \ "$CONFIG_ARCH_S3C2400" = "y" -o \ "$CONFIG_ARCH_S3C2410" = "y" -o \ "$CONFIG_ARCH_SA1100" = "y" ]; then define_bool CONFIG_ISA yelse define_bool CONFIG_ISA nfiif [ "$CONFIG_FOOTBRIDGE_HOST"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" ]; then define_bool CONFIG_ISA_DMA yelse define_bool CONFIG_ISA_DMA nfi# Compressed boot loader in ROM. Yes, we really want to ask about# TEXT and BSS so we preserve their values in the config files.bool 'Compressed boot loader in ROM/flash' CONFIG_ZBOOT_ROMhex 'Compressed ROM boot loader base address' CONFIG_ZBOOT_ROM_TEXT 0hex 'Compressed ROM boot loader BSS address' CONFIG_ZBOOT_ROM_BSS 0if [ "$CONFIG_ARCH_SA1100" = "y" -o \ "$CONFIG_ARCH_INTEGRATOR" = "y" ]; then dep_bool 'Support CPU clock change (EXPERIMENTAL)' CONFIG_CPU_FREQ $CONFIG_EXPERIMENTALfisource drivers/pci/Config.inbool 'Support hot-pluggable devices' CONFIG_HOTPLUGif [ "$CONFIG_HOTPLUG" = "y" ]; then source drivers/pcmcia/Config.inelse define_bool CONFIG_PCMCIA nfibool 'Networking support' CONFIG_NETbool 'System V IPC' CONFIG_SYSVIPCbool 'BSD Process Accounting' CONFIG_BSD_PROCESS_ACCTbool 'Sysctl support' CONFIG_SYSCTLcomment 'At least one math emulation must be selected'tristate 'NWFPE math emulation' CONFIG_FPE_NWFPEdep_tristate 'FastFPE math emulation (experimental)' CONFIG_FPE_FASTFPE $CONFIG_EXPERIMENTALchoice 'Kernel core (/proc/kcore) format' \ "ELF CONFIG_KCORE_ELF \ A.OUT CONFIG_KCORE_AOUT" ELFtristate 'Kernel support for a.out binaries' CONFIG_BINFMT_AOUTtristate 'Kernel support for ELF binaries' CONFIG_BINFMT_ELFtristate 'Kernel support for MISC binaries' CONFIG_BINFMT_MISCdep_bool 'Power Management support (experimental)' CONFIG_PM $CONFIG_EXPERIMENTALif [ "$CONFIG_MIZI" = "y" ]; then dep_tristate ' Advanced power management support' CONFIG_APM $CONFIG_PM bool 'Support CONSOLE_PM' CONFIG_CONSOLE_PM bool 'disable OOM_KILLER' CONFIG_NO_OOM_KILLER bool 'reduce TTY slot modular arithmetic range' CONFIG_REDUCE_TTY_MODULARelse define_bool CONFIG_NO_OOM_KILLER n define_bool CONFIG_CONSOLE_PM y define_bool CONFIG_REDUCE_TTY_MODULAR nfiif [ "$CONFIG_S3C2400_GAMEPARK" = "y" ]; then dep_bool ' Support OS Switching' CONFIG_OS_SWITCH_GP $CONFIG_PMfidep_tristate 'RISC OS personality' CONFIG_ARTHUR $CONFIG_CPU_32if [ "$CONFIG_ARCH_EBSA110" = "y" -o \ "$CONFIG_ARCH_SA1100" = "y" -o \ "$CONFIG_ARCH_PXA" = "y" -o \ "$CONFIG_ARCH_CLPS7500" = "y" -o \ "$CONFIG_ARCH_PERSONAL_SERVER" = "y" -o \ "$CONFIG_ARCH_CATS" = "y" -o \ "$CONFIG_ARCH_P720T" = "y" -o \ "$CONFIG_ARCH_CDB89712" = "y" -o \ "$CONFIG_ARCH_CAMELOT" = "y" -o \ "$CONFIG_ARCH_ANAKIN" = "y" -o \ "$CONFIG_MIZI" = "y" -o \ "$CONFIG_ARCH_MX1ADS" = "y" ]; then bool 'do not run parse_tag_cmdline() in arch/arm/kernel/setup.c' CONFIG_NO_TAG_CMDLINE string 'Default kernel command string' CONFIG_CMDLINE ""else define_bool CONFIG_NO_TAG_CMDLINEfiif [ "$CONFIG_ARCH_NETWINDER" = "y" -o \ "$CONFIG_ARCH_EBSA110" = "y" -o \ "$CONFIG_ARCH_EBSA285" = "y" -o \ "$CONFIG_ARCH_FTVPCI"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" -o \ "$CONFIG_ARCH_CO285" = "y" -o \ "$CONFIG_ARCH_SA1100" = "y" -o \ "$CONFIG_ARCH_LUBBOCK" = "y" -o \ "$CONFIG_ARCH_PXA_IDP" = "y" -o \ "$CONFIG_ARCH_PXA_CERF" = "y" -o \ "$CONFIG_ARCH_INTEGRATOR" = "y" -o \ "$CONFIG_ARCH_CDB89712" = "y" -o \ "$CONFIG_ARCH_S3C2410" = "y" -o \ "$CONFIG_ARCH_PREMIUM" = "y" -o \ "$CONFIG_ARCH_NIPC2" = "y" -o \ "$CONFIG_ARCH_P720T" = "y" ]; then bool 'Timer and CPU usage LEDs' CONFIG_LEDS if [ "$CONFIG_LEDS" = "y" ]; then if [ "$CONFIG_ARCH_NETWINDER" = "y" -o \ "$CONFIG_ARCH_EBSA285"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" -o \ "$CONFIG_ARCH_CO285" = "y" -o \ "$CONFIG_ARCH_SA1100" = "y" -o \ "$CONFIG_ARCH_INTEGRATOR" = "y" -o \ "$CONFIG_ARCH_P720T" = "y" -o \ "$CONFIG_ARCH_LUBBOCK" = "y" -o \ "$CONFIG_ARCH_PXA_CERF" = "y" -o \ "$CONFIG_ARCH_S3C2410" = "y" -o \ "$CONFIG_ARCH_PREMIUM" = "y" -o \ "$CONFIG_ARCH_NIPC2" = "y" -o \ "$CONFIG_ARCH_PXA_IDP" = "y" ]; then bool ' Timer LED' CONFIG_LEDS_TIMER bool ' CPU usage LED' CONFIG_LEDS_CPU fi if [ "$CONFIG_ARCH_EBSA110" = "y" ]; then define_bool CONFIG_LEDS_TIMER y fi fifiif [ "$CONFIG_ARCH_SA1100" = "y" ]; then define_bool CONFIG_ALIGNMENT_TRAP yelse if [ "$CONFIG_CPU_32" = "y" -a "$CONFIG_ARCH_EBSA110" != "y" ]; then bool 'Kernel-mode alignment trap handler' CONFIG_ALIGNMENT_TRAP else define_bool CONFIG_ALIGNMENT_TRAP n fifiendmenusource drivers/parport/Config.inif [ "$CONFIG_ALIGNMENT_TRAP" = "y" ]; then source drivers/mtd/Config.inelse define_bool CONFIG_MTD nfisource drivers/pnp/Config.insource drivers/block/Config.insource drivers/md/Config.inif [ "$CONFIG_ARCH_ACORN" = "y" ]; then source drivers/acorn/block/Config.infiif [ "$CONFIG_NET" = "y" ]; then source net/Config.in mainmenu_option next_comment comment 'Network device support' bool 'Network device support?' CONFIG_NETDEVICES if [ "$CONFIG_NETDEVICES" = "y" ]; then source drivers/net/Config.in fi endmenu source net/ax25/Config.in source net/irda/Config.infimainmenu_option next_commentcomment 'ATA/IDE/MFM/RLL support'tristate 'ATA/IDE/MFM/RLL support' CONFIG_IDEif [ "$CONFIG_IDE" != "n" ]; then source drivers/ide/Config.inelse define_bool CONFIG_BLK_DEV_IDE_MODES n define_bool CONFIG_BLK_DEV_HD nfiendmenumainmenu_option next_commentcomment 'SD/MMC support'tristate 'SD/MMC support' CONFIG_MMCif [ "$CONFIG_MMC" != "n" ]; then source drivers/mmc/Config.inelse define_bool CONFIG_DEV_MMC nfiendmenumainmenu_option next_commentcomment 'SCSI support'tristate 'SCSI support?' CONFIG_SCSIif [ "$CONFIG_SCSI" != "n" ]; then source drivers/scsi/Config.infiendmenuif [ "$CONFIG_ARCH_CLPS711X" = "y" ]; then source drivers/ssi/Config.infisource drivers/ieee1394/Config.insource drivers/message/i2o/Config.inmainmenu_option next_commentcomment 'ISDN subsystem'tristate 'ISDN support' CONFIG_ISDNif [ "$CONFIG_ISDN" != "n" ]; then source drivers/isdn/Config.infiendmenu## input before char - char/joystick depends on it. As does USB.#source drivers/input/Config.insource drivers/char/Config.inif [ "$CONFIG_ARCH_ACORN" = "y" -a \ "$CONFIG_BUSMOUSE" = "y" ]; then if [ "$CONFIG_ARCH_RPC" != "y" ]; then define_bool CONFIG_KBDMOUSE y else define_bool CONFIG_RPCMOUSE y fifisource drivers/media/Config.insource fs/Config.inif [ "$CONFIG_VT" = "y" ]; then mainmenu_option next_comment comment 'Console drivers' # Select the keyboard type for this architecture. if [ "$CONFIG_FOOTBRIDGE_HOST" = "y" -o \ "$CONFIG_ARCH_CLPS7500"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" ]; then define_bool CONFIG_PC_KEYB y fi if [ "$CONFIG_ARCH_INTEGRATOR" = "y" ]; then define_bool CONFIG_KMI_KEYB y define_bool CONFIG_KMI_MOUSE y fi if [ "$CONFIG_ARCH_L7200" = "y" ]; then define_bool CONFIG_L7200_KEYB y fi # Do we use the PC-type keyboard map? if [ "$CONFIG_FOOTBRIDGE_HOST"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" -o \ "$CONFIG_ARCH_SA1100" = "y" -o \ "$CONFIG_ARCH_PXA" = "y" -o \ "$CONFIG_ARCH_INTEGRATOR" = "y" -o \ "$CONFIG_ARCH_TBOX" = "y" -o \ "$CONFIG_ARCH_CLPS7500" = "y" -o \ "$CONFIG_ARCH_P720T" = "y" -o \ "$CONFIG_ARCH_ANAKIN" = "y" -o \ "$CONFIG_ARCH_S3C2400" = "y" -o "$CONFIG_S3C2410_SMDK" = "y" -o \ "$CONFIG_ARCH_MX1ADS" = "y" ]; then define_bool CONFIG_PC_KEYMAP y fi if [ "$CONFIG_ARCH_ACORN" != "y" -a "$CONFIG_ARCH_EBSA110" != "y" ]; then bool 'VGA text console' CONFIG_VGA_CONSOLE fi source drivers/video/Config.in endmenufiif [ "$CONFIG_ARCH_ACORN" = "y" -o \ "$CONFIG_ARCH_CLPS7500" = "y" -o \ "$CONFIG_ARCH_TBOX" = "y" -o \ "$CONFIG_ARCH_SHARK" = "y" -o \ "$CONFIG_ARCH_SA1100" = "y" -o \ "$CONFIG_ARCH_PXA" = "y" -o \ "$CONFIG_ARCH_S3C2400" = "y" -o "$CONFIG_ARCH_S3C2410" = "y" -o \ "$CONFIG_PCI" = "y" ]; then mainmenu_option next_comment comment 'Sound' tristate 'Sound support' CONFIG_SOUND if [ "$CONFIG_SOUND" != "n" ]; then source drivers/sound/Config.in fi endmenufisource drivers/misc/Config.insource drivers/usb/Config.inif [ "$CONFIG_EXPERIMENTAL" = "y" ]; then source net/bluetooth/Config.infi#source drivers/mmc/Config.in#source drivers/mmcsd/Config.inmainmenu_option next_commentcomment 'Kernel hacking'# RMK wants arm kernels compiled with frame pointers so hardwire this to y. If# you know what you are doing and are willing to live without stack traces, you# can get a slightly smaller kernel by setting this option to n, but then RMK# will have to kill you ;).define_bool CONFIG_FRAME_POINTER ybool 'Verbose user fault messages' CONFIG_DEBUG_USERbool 'Include debugging information in kernel binary' CONFIG_DEBUG_INFOdep_bool 'Disable pgtable cache' CONFIG_NO_PGT_CACHE $CONFIG_CPU_26bool 'Kernel debugging' CONFIG_DEBUG_KERNELdep_bool ' Debug memory allocations' CONFIG_DEBUG_SLAB $CONFIG_DEBUG_KERNELdep_bool ' Magic SysRq key' CONFIG_MAGIC_SYSRQ $CONFIG_DEBUG_KERNELdep_bool ' Spinlock debugging' CONFIG_DEBUG_SPINLOCK $CONFIG_DEBUG_KERNELdep_bool ' Wait queue debugging' CONFIG_DEBUG_WAITQ $CONFIG_DEBUG_KERNELdep_bool ' Verbose BUG() reporting (adds 70K)' CONFIG_DEBUG_BUGVERBOSE $CONFIG_DEBUG_KERNELdep_bool ' Verbose kernel error messages' CONFIG_DEBUG_ERRORS $CONFIG_DEBUG_KERNEL# These options are only for real kernel hackers who want to get their hands dirty. dep_bool ' Kernel low-level debugging functions' CONFIG_DEBUG_LL $CONFIG_DEBUG_KERNELdep_bool ' Kernel low-level debugging messages via footbridge serial port' CONFIG_DEBUG_DC21285_PORT $CONFIG_DEBUG_LL $CONFIG_FOOTBRIDGEdep_bool ' Kernel low-level debugging messages via UART2' CONFIG_DEBUG_CLPS711X_UART2 $CONFIG_DEBUG_LL $CONFIG_ARCH_CLPS711Xendmenu
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-